At least three to five major outcomes that you expect students to strive for:
1. Understand Accounting terminology and how it relates to and support business activity
2. Become aware of the impact of transactions on the financial performance and position of the business
3. Gain an insight into the processes used for the preparation of financial statements
4. Learn about accounting journal and its use through the booking of the different operations
5. Practice financial statements’ adjustments at month and year -end
